Job Summary

Behavioral Health Therapist delivers traditional counseling and integrated behavioral health services to patients of all ages within NMHSI’s patient-centered health model, in a team-based primary care setting.Responsibilities include conducting behavioral health screenings and assessments for adults, adolescents, and children; diagnosis, treatment planning, and psychotherapy using multiple modalities; short-term behavioral interventions, crisis management, and care coordination; collaboration with medical and dental staff; maintaining updated community resource connections and making referrals; completing timely documentation and billing in the EHR; providing consultation and training on behavioral health topics to primary care and dental staff.

Required Qualifications

  • Licensed Master’s Social Worker (LMSW) in Michigan
  • Licensure supervision provided: LLMSW or LLPC considered
  • CAADC preferred but not required
  • Experience providing behavioral health services in a community-based setting preferred
  • Strong teamwork, communication, and crisis intervention skills
  • Ability to work independently and as part of a multidisciplinary team
  • Commitment to confidentiality and cultural sensitivity
